
Warm Apple Crumble
About this recipe
A timeless, comforting dessert with tender cinnamon-spiced apples beneath a golden, buttery oat crumble topping. This reliable recipe uses pantry staples and comes together quickly — perfect served warm from the oven with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or a drizzle of cream. Instructions
- 1
Preheat your Oven to 375°F. Lightly Butter a 9×13-inch Baking Dish (or a similar 2.5–3 quart dish) and set aside.
- 2
Peel, core, and slice the Apple into ½-inch wedges. Place them in a large Mixing Bowl and toss with the Granulated Sugar, Cinnamon, Nutmeg, Lemon Juice, and All-Purpose Flour until every slice is evenly coated. The All-Purpose Flour helps thicken the juices as the Apple bake.
- 3
Spread the Apple mixture evenly into the prepared Baking Dish. Press them down gently so they sit in a fairly compact, even layer — this ensures they cook through and don't leave gaps under the topping.
- 4
In a large Mixing Bowl, combine the All-Purpose Flour, Rolled Oats, Light Brown Sugar, Cinnamon, and Salt. Stir together with a fork or your hands until evenly mixed.
- 5
Add the cold Butter cubes to the oat mixture. Using your fingertips, rub the Butter into the dry ingredients, pressing and squeezing until the mixture resembles coarse, clumpy breadcrumbs with some pea-sized lumps remaining. Don't overwork it — those lumps become the crispy golden clusters on top. Alternatively, use a pastry cutter or two forks.
- 6
Scatter the crumble topping evenly over the Apple. Spread it all the way to the edges but avoid packing it down — a loose, uneven layer crisps up much better in the Oven.
- 7
Place the dish on the center rack of the Oven and bake for 35–40 minutes, until the topping is deep golden brown and the Apple juices are bubbling around the edges. If the top is browning too quickly after 25 minutes, loosely tent it with Aluminum Foil.
- 8
Remove from the Oven and let the crumble rest for at least 10 minutes before serving. This allows the filling to thicken slightly and makes it easier to scoop. Serve warm with Vanilla Ice Cream, custard, or a drizzle of cold pouring cream.
